Paint Thinner For Old Paint. General uses for paint thinner include: Paint thinner (such as this) is a substance that thins your paint reducing its viscosity, and is also used as a cleaning solution. Common examples of paint thinners include turpentine, acetone, naphtha, toluene, and xylene. This ratio helps in achieving a workable consistency without. You can use paint thinners for thinning paints, enamels, stains and varnishes to a consistency that will create a smoother finish.
